Metronomy

Metronomy are an award-winning Brighton/ London-based electronic quartet founded by musician/ producer Joseph Mount, featuring: Joseph Mount - compositions/ vocals/ keys/ guitar, Oscar Cash - saxophone/ backing vocals/ keys, Anna Prior - drums and Olugbenga Adelekan - bass (both formerly with Lightspeed Champion).

They released their debut album, "Pip Paine (Pay the £5000 You Owe)" in 2006, followed by: "Nights Out" (2008), "The English Riviera" (2011 - nominated for the Barclaycard Mercury Music Prize), "Love Letters" (2014), "Summer 08" (2016), "Metronomy Forever" (2019), plus 2022's: "Small World".
